ZrBeRh is a ternary intermetallic compound combining zirconium, beryllium, and rhodium. This is a research-phase material rather than a commodity alloy, developed to explore properties accessible through rare-earth and refractory metal combinations. The specific engineering potential of this composition remains largely specialized; such ternary systems are typically investigated for high-temperature structural applications, catalytic properties, or advanced aerospace scenarios where conventional superalloys reach their limits.
